Opinion: Online bell ringing is in the spirit of Christmas
As national retail giants like Target and local shopping centers like Wauwatosa's Mayfair Mall continue to thumb their noses at the Salvation Army bell ringers, we should recognize just how important this charitable organization has been, particularly to the Milwaukee area.
